OBJECTIVE: Coronary artery bypass surgery (CABG) in the elderly is associated with increased mortality. Comorbidities are also more common in the elderly. The objective of this study was to ascertain the impact of comorbidities on mortality in elderly patients undergoing CABG. METHODS: All patients undergoing isolated off-pump CABG at a single-center from October 2014 to December 2021 were included. Patients were divided into two groups - <75 years and ≥75 years. Cox-regression analysis was done to assess for factors associated with mortality. Kaplan-Meier survival curves were used to assess survival. Due to unequal distribution of comorbidities between the two groups, 1:1 propensity score matching was done to assess the impact of age on outcomes. RESULTS: A total of 2200 patients who underwent off-pump CABG were included of which 139 were ≥75 years. Both operative mortality and intermediate-term mortality (mean 4.7 years) was higher in patients ≥75 years (6.5% vs 1.5% and 20.1% vs 8.9% p value < 0.001). Multivariate Cox-regression analysis showed re-exploration, high EuroSCORE II and the presence of chronic obstructive pulmonary disease to be associated with intermediate-term mortality. Overall survival was worse for patients ≥75 years (6-year survival 68.9% vs 89.6% p value < 0.001). However, on propensity matching these differences between the two groups disappeared. CONCLUSION: Factors other than age also contribute to mortality in elderly patients who undergo CABG. Comorbidity assessment should be an important focus of attention when evaluating risks for surgery in elderly patients.
